1. What is Local Storage?

Local storage refers to storing data on physical devices within your office or data center, such as:

  • Servers
  • Network-attached storage (NAS) devices
  • Hard drives

Pros of Local Storage:

  • Full control over your data
  • No reliance on internet connectivity
  • High-speed access within the local network

Cons of Local Storage:

  • High initial setup costs
  • Requires maintenance and technical expertise
  • Limited scalability

2. What is Cloud Storage?

Cloud storage is the practice of storing data on remote servers maintained by third-party providers. Examples include AWS, Microsoft Azure, and Google Cloud.

Pros of Cloud Storage:

  • Scalable and flexible – pay only for what you use
  • Accessible anywhere with internet
  • Reduced maintenance and IT overhead
  • Built-in disaster recovery and backup options

Cons of Cloud Storage:

  • Dependence on internet connectivity
  • Potential security risks if not properly configured
  • Ongoing subscription costs

3. Key Factors to Consider

Security

  • Local storage gives full control, but you are responsible for physical and cyber security.
  • Cloud storage often includes encryption and advanced security features, but choose reputable providers compliant with UAE data regulations.

Performance

  • Local storage is faster for internal network access.
  • Cloud storage may have slight latency but is sufficient for most business applications.

Cost

  • Local storage involves upfront hardware costs and maintenance.
  • Cloud storage uses a subscription model; cost scales with usage.

Scalability

  • Local storage is limited to your hardware capacity.
  • Cloud storage allows instant expansion without purchasing additional hardware.

Disaster Recovery

  • Local storage is vulnerable to physical damage (fire, flood, theft).
  • Cloud storage offers automated backups and redundancy across multiple locations.

4. Use Cases: When to Choose Each Option

Local Storage is Best for:

  • Businesses with strict regulatory or compliance requirements
  • Companies handling extremely sensitive data internally
  • Situations requiring extremely fast local access

Cloud Storage is Best for:

  • Growing businesses needing scalability
  • Remote teams and international operations
  • Companies that want to reduce IT maintenance costs

5. Hybrid Approach: The Best of Both Worlds

Many businesses choose a hybrid solution, combining local storage for critical files and cloud storage for scalability and backups. This approach provides:

  • Maximum data security and compliance
  • Flexible access for remote employees
  • Disaster recovery support

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: What is the main difference between cloud storage and local storage?

A: Local storage keeps data on physical devices at your location, while cloud storage uses remote servers maintained by third-party providers.

Q2: Is cloud storage secure for business data in the UAE?

A: Yes, if you choose a reputable provider with proper encryption and compliance with UAE data protection laws.

Q3: Can businesses combine local and cloud storage?

A: Yes. A hybrid approach combines the benefits of both, providing security, speed, and scalability.

Q4: Which is cheaper for small businesses: cloud or local storage?

A: Cloud storage has lower upfront costs but recurring subscriptions. Local storage requires initial hardware investment but may be cheaper long-term for small fixed data needs.

Q5: How can cloud storage improve disaster recovery?

A: Cloud storage provides automatic backups, offsite redundancy, and quick data restoration, reducing downtime after a disaster.
